South West Region news - March 2026 From the RO Hello fellow photographers. For those of you who have not yet heard, I have recently been elected as the new RPS SW Regional Organiser at the Regions AGM, where it was great to meet so many of you. I will be working hard, with the new and enthusiastic Committee, to bring as much photographic inspiration and opportunity to Devon and Cornwall (and parts of Somerset!) as we possibly can. We have started by putting together a programme for 2026 which I hope will provide both. The centrepiece of the programme is 'A Sense of Place’ and it would be great to have as many of you as possible involved. The details and timetable of events associated with this are elsewhere in this newsletter. We are also offering, during May and June, at least 6 (at the time of writing) opportunities locally as part of the national Talk Walk Talk (TWT) programme themed as ’Sites of Religious Significance’. These have historically been well supported in the South West Region and I hope this will continue to be the case. There will be another set of TWT opportunities available in the Autumn which will be added to the programme as they become known. Check out the Regional website! https://rps.org/regions/south-west/ We are also going to attempt to: 1. Highlight opportunities to see photographic exhibitions in the SW as we hear about them (please let a Committee member know if you are aware of anything that you think should be brought to the attention of others across the Region) 2. Make you aware of events happening within the SW Region being organised by RPS Special Interest Groups (SIGs) during the year. In particular, the Landscape Group often run events in the Region. 3. Make you aware of when events are happening locally organised by the Regional representatives of RPS SIGs, in particular the Visual Art, Contemporary and Audio Visual Groups which have significant representation in the Region.
